Pair Trading with BHP Group and TSINGTAO H

The main advantage of trading using opposite BHP Group and TSINGTAO H posit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if BHP Group position performs unexpectedly, TSINGTAO H can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in TSINGTAO H will offset losses from the drop in TSINGTAO H's long position.
The idea behind BHP Group Limited and TSINGTAO H p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
